What Is Pipe Relining? Gold Coast Basics Explained
Pipe relining — also called cured-in-place pipe (CIPP) lining — is a trenchless rehabilitation method that installs a resin-saturated liner inside your existing pipe. Once the resin cures, it forms a rigid, jointless pipe within a pipe that seals cracks, root intrusions, and corrosion points from the inside out.
This process suits a wide range of pipe materials common across Gold Coast properties: terracotta and clay pipes found in older Southport and Labrador homes, cast iron drains in heritage-era buildings, and even deteriorating PVC runs in newer developments. No open trenches, no landscape destruction, and no prolonged disruption to your household or tenants.
A properly installed CIPP lining is engineered for a long service life — making it a lasting infrastructure upgrade rather than a stop-gap repair. For property owners and investors, that longevity directly translates into a documentable asset improvement. Gold Coast Pipe Conditions — Local Factors That Affect Property Value
The Gold Coast’s soil profile varies considerably across the region. Coastal suburbs like Labrador and Palm Beach often have sandy, shifting soils that accelerate pipe joint separation over time. Inland areas around Tamborine and the Hinterland feature clay-heavy ground that expands and contracts seasonally, placing sustained pressure on terracotta and older PVC runs. Properties built before the 1980s — particularly in established suburbs like Southport, Arundel, and Burleigh Heads — frequently have original clay or cast iron drainage that has never been inspected or rehabilitated.
Gold Coast City Council’s infrastructure upgrade programmes sometimes intersect with private drainage, and knowing the condition of your pipes before any council works begin protects you from disputed liability. Choosing a Certified Pipe Relining Service on the Gold Coast
Not all pipe relining is equal. The quality of the resin, the installation process, and the competence of the operator all affect how long the lining performs. When evaluating a Gold Coast pipe relining provider, ask for confirmation that work is carried out by a licensed plumber under Queensland licensing requirements, that materials meet AS/NZS 3500 (the Australian standard for plumbing and drainage), and that a CCTV inspection is conducted both before and after the lining is installed.
A reputable provider will supply a written condition report from the pre-lining CCTV inspection, detail the product and resin used, and issue warranty documentation on completion. That paperwork is what makes the relining investable — without it, you have a repair but not a documented asset improvement. Pipe Relining Gold Coast — Prevention, Not Repetition
The defining advantage of pipe relining over conventional repair is that it addresses the cause of pipe failure, not just the symptom. A patched crack will crack again; a root entry point that’s been jetted clear will be reinvaded within months. A properly installed CIPP liner seals the entire affected section — joints, cracks, and intrusion points — eliminating the recurring failure cycle that costs property owners money year after year.
